Q1: How do I find my room's heat loss?
A: Use a professional heat loss calculation or online heat loss calculator that considers room size, insulation, windows, and climate.
Q2: Can I use kW instead of BTU?
A: Yes, but ensure all values use the same unit (1 kW = 3412 BTU). The calculator works with any consistent unit.
Q3: Should all radiators have equal output?
A: Not necessarily. You may want larger radiators near windows or exterior walls where heat loss is greater.
Q4: What if my radiators have different outputs?
A: The calculator provides an average. Adjust individual radiators based on their locations and specific needs.
Q5: Does this account for radiator type or placement?
A: No, this is a basic calculation. Consult an HVAC professional for complex installations.
